3. In laser physics, what does the term "selective photothermolysis" refer to?
A. The cooling of the skin before a pulse B. Using light to target a specific chromophore
without damaging surrounding tissue C. The speed at which light travels through a vacuum
D. The total amount of energy delivered over a specific area
B. Using light to target a specific chromophore without damaging surrounding tissue
Explanation: This principle allows lasers to target specific colors (blood, pigment, water)
while sparing the surrounding skin.

13. What is the purpose of "pretreating" the skin with hydroquinone before a deep
chemical peel?
, A. To moisturize the skin B. To suppress melanin production and prevent PIH C. To harden
the stratum corneum D. To increase the penetration of the acid
B. To suppress melanin production and prevent PIH Explanation: Hydroquinone
inhibits tyrosinase, reducing the risk of post-inflammatory hyperpigmentation (PIH) after
aggressive treatments.
